摘要
Riyadh, one of the fastest growing cities in Saudi Arabia, has witnessed periods of urban decline due to a shortage of urban spaces. The government's response has been to create more urban spaces within established neighborhoods, including 100 municipal plazas, to encourage social interaction among residents. This paper evaluates the reinvention of urban spaces in Riyadh. Following case-study research methods, residents of three neighborhoods were surveyed about the quality of urban space in their communities and the effect of new municipal plazas on social relationships. The research also investigated whether the design and amenities of these new spaces have succeeded in drawing visitors and engaging different age groups. The results indicate that the quality of urban spaces is important to residents and the effect of urban spaces on social relationships has been significant, leading to the recommendation that the government should do more to improve accessibility to new municipal plazas. Safe sidewalks, diverse commercial activities, and quality amenities are key components of an active social life in Riyadh's urban spaces.
